The Department of Family Medicine and Community Health has been fortunate to receive a $18.8 million dollar gift from the Parker Health Group (https://www.parkerlife.org/about-us/executive-leadership/) to establish the Parker Division of Geriatrics. This gift is allowing us to expand our 35-year collaborative activities with Parker to establish a national center for excellence in geriatrics education, research, and clinical care for seniors. Parker Health, 100 plus years-old, is one of the country’s leading aging services organizations offering the full spectrum of care in communities throughout New Jersey.

The gift is allowing us to elevate our departmental activities to include fellowship level geriatrics training, action-oriented effectiveness research, and clinical care in a variety of settings and communities. The department will bring the strengths of Rutgers, one of the countries leading research universities with its multidisciplinary resources, to help solve contemporary problems of aging.
